The Release Manager will be responsible for ensuring the smooth and controlled deployment across multiple applications for software releases, and updates in a complex IT landscape. This role is critical for maintaining the stability, security, and efficiency of the IT environment while meeting customer needs.

Main Duties

  • The primary objectives of the Release Manager are:
  •  To oversee the Agile Release Train (ART), ensuring minimal disruptions to operations.
  • To coordinate and communicate release schedules and activities with all Value Streams and senior business users.
  • To lead a team of technical release analysts and release coordinators with a strong understanding of agile methodologies, cloud computing, and pipeline processes.
  • Ensure immediate environment challenges are resolved along with a strategic view of resolution plans.
  • Provide implementation coordination support for Platform, Networks, Security, Modern workplace and DBA.
  • To ensure correct governance and sign off has been applied to all releases, TRB, CAB, business and when required emergency CAB.
  • To implement and maintain release management best practices to ensure a controlled and efficient release process.
  • Strategically planning toward the goal of fully automated release processes through all environments and into production.
  • Working with QA and Tech to build a set of robust standards for management of environments.
  • Planning and coordinating the releases, ensuring no scheduling conflicts and sufficient resource allocation, including support.
  • Collaborating with various internal stakeholders and customers to understand their needs and priorities.
  • Managing and maintaining relationships with third-party vendors and service providers related to releases.
  • Prepare and manage the release management budget.
  • Manage risks and resolve issues that affect release scope, schedule, and quality.
  • Reporting on the status and success of software releases to senior management.
  • Implementing a continuous improvement mindset and consistency across BTG release management.
  • Working with business change functions to ensure effective communication to our business areas.
  • The Release Manager is expected to work in a dynamic and fast-paced environment. This may include on-call duties and the need to work outside of regular business hours to support regular and sometimes critical releases.

This is not a full definition of the role but covers the main aspects and drivers for success.

Experience Required:

Desirable:

  • Strong understanding of Agile methodologies, cloud computing, and pipeline processes – specifically sAfe and Cloud technology.
  • Experience in planning and executing software releases in a complex IT environment.
  • Experience of Guidewire tech and release process.
  • Experience of CI/CD.
  • Service Now, Jira, Confluence and Azure Dev Ops or equivalent tools.
  • Risk and budget management.

Essential:

  • Experience in release management or related roles.
  • Able to work with structured frameworks, methodologies, and best practices.
  • An ability to learn from, and adapt to, a changing technical environment.
  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ills.
  • Ability to work independently and in a team.
  • Strong leadership and team management skills.
  • Technical competence and aptitude to learn new things quickly.
  • Excellent organisational skills.
  •  Demonstrable analytical skills.
  • Significant and proven creative problem-solving skills.
